The Office of New Student & Transition Programs supports new and continuing student success in the Georgia Tech community through a wide range of programs. These initiatives focus on fostering the transition and engagement of students in the Tech community: FASET Orientation (First Year, Transfer, Exchange Students and Guests); Wreck Camp (Extended Orientation Camp); Week of Welcome (partner); Connect First-Year Leadership Program; Transfer Programs; and Leadership Opportunities (FASET cabinet & leaders, Wreck Camp directors & staff, Connect advisors).

Familiarization and Adaptation to the Surroundings and Environs of Tech (FASET) is our one-day orientation that allows new students (First-Year, transfer, exchange) numerous opportunities to learn how to be a successful Yellow Jacket in and out of the classroom.

Wreck Camp is an extended orientation experience that brings together new and current students to jumpstart their college experience in a fun summer camp setting. You will be in small groups led by two upperclassmen student leaders, color-themed teams, and the overall large camp.
